Liverpool is one of the most successful football clubs in the world, and their players remain among the highest paid in the game. As of February 2025, the highest paid player at Liverpool is Mohamed Salah, who earns £350,000 per week. Other top earners include Virgil van Dijk (£220,000 per week), Trent Alexander-Arnold (£180,000 per week), and Alisson Becker (£150,000 per week).

A comprehensive list of Liverpool players' salaries for the 2024/25 season is based on current contracts, sourced from reliable football finance platforms like Capology. These figures can shift due to new contracts, performance bonuses, or transfers.

In addition to base salaries, Liverpool players earn bonuses tied to achievements such as winning trophies or individual accolades. A player’s total earnings can vary widely depending on their contract terms, on-field performance, and the team’s success.

The salaries reflect Liverpool’s ongoing success and their strategy to retain elite talent while maintaining financial discipline under Fenway Sports Group (FSG). As the club continues to compete at the highest level under manager Arne Slot, player wages are likely to rise with future signings and renewals.

Information About Liverpool FC
Liverpool FC is a storied club with a rich football heritage. Their resurgence under Jürgen Klopp, marked by the 2018-19 UEFA Champions League triumph, ended a decade-long trophy drought. Since then, they’ve added titles like the Premier League (2019-20), FA Cup, Carabao Cup, and another Champions League crown. Klopp’s tenure, often compared to Pep Guardiola’s at Manchester City, concluded in 2024, with Arne Slot now at the helm. The club’s iconic home, Anfield, remains a fortress, where rivals like Arsenal, Manchester City, Chelsea, Tottenham Hotspur, and Manchester United rarely escape with victories, thanks to the passionate support of Liverpool fans.

Liverpool player's salaries 2024/25 (full squad contracts)

Player Name Weekly Wage Yearly Salary Age Position Nationality
Mohamed Salah £350,000 £18,200,000 32 AM RL, ST Egypt
Virgil van Dijk £240,000 £12,480,000 33 D C Netherlands
Alisson £225,000 £11,700,000 31 GK Brazil
Trent Alexander-Arnold £192,000 £9,984,000 25 D/WB R, DM England
Andrew Robertson £160,000 £8,320,000 30 D/WB L Scotland
Ryan Gravenberch £160,000 £8,320,000 22 DM, AM C Netherlands
Alexis Mac Allister £150,000 £7,800,000 25 DM, AM C Argentina
Darwin Núñez £140,000 £7,280,000 25 AM L, ST Uruguay
Diogo Jota £140,000 £7,280,000 27 AM RL, ST Portugal
Dominik Szoboszlai £120,000 £6,240,000 23 AM RLC Hungary
Cody Gakpo £110,000 £5,720,000 25 AM RLC, F C Netherlands
Joe Gomez £95,000 £4,940,000 27 D RLC England
Luis Díaz £90,000 £4,680,000 27 AM RL Colombia
Federico Chiesa £89,000 £4,628,000 26 AM RL, ST Italy
Kostas Tsimikas £80,000 £4,160,000 28 D/WB L Greece
Ibrahima Konaté £71,000 £3,692,000 25 D C France
Wataru Endo £71,000 £3,692,000 31 DM Japan
Curtis Jones £67,000 £3,484,000 23 AM LC England
Harvey Elliott £46,000 £2,392,000 21 AM RC England
Caoimhin Kelleher £32,000 £1,664,000 25 GK Ireland
Conor Bradley £12,000 £624,000 21 D/WB R N.Ireland
Tyler Morton £12,000 £624,000 21 DM England
Jarell Quansah £4,100 £213,200 21 D C England
Dominic Corness £3,400 £176,800 21 DM, M LC England
Harvey Davies £3,200 £166,400 20 GK England
James Balagizi £3,100 £161,200 20 DM, AM LC England
James McConnell £3,100 £161,200 19 DM, M RC England
Jay Spearing £3,100 £161,200 35 DM England
James Norris £3,100 £161,200 21 D/WB L, AM LC England
Isaac Mabaya £3,100 £161,200 19 D/WB R, DM, M RC England
Lee Jonas £3,000 £156,000 20 D C England
Oakley Cannonier £2,800 £145,600 20 ST England
Thomas Hill £2,600 £135,200 21 DM Wales
Vítězslav Jaroš £2,500 £130,000 22 GK Czechia
Amaro Nallo £869 £45,188 17 D C England
Ben Trueman £859 £44,668 17 DM England
Fola Onanuga £819 £42,588 17 AM RC England
Josh Davidson £779 £40,508 18 D/WB R, DM England
Jacob Poytress £779 £40,508 20 GK England
Kyle Kelly £769 £39,988 18 DM, M LC England
Michael Laffey £749 £38,948 18 DM England
Oscar Kelly £729 £37,908 21 GK England
Ranel Young £699 £36,348 18 AM RLC England
Trey Nyoni £679 £35,308 17 AM C England
Terence Miles £679 £35,308 19 D RC, DM England
Trent Kone-Doherty £679 £35,308 18 AM RL Ireland
Tommy Pilling £679 £35,308 19 DM England
Wellity Lucky £649 £33,748 18 D RC England
Reece Trueman £439 £22,828 19 GK England
Jayden Danns £220 £11,440 18 AM/F C England
Carter Pinnington £220 £11,440 17 D C, DM England
Kieran Morrison £220 £11,440 17 AM RLC N.Ireland
Lucas Pitt £220 £11,440 17 D RC England
Kornel Miściur £220 £11,440 17 GK England
Keyrol Figueroa £220 £11,440 17 AM RL, ST U.S.A.
Luca Furnell-Gill £220 £11,440 17 D C England
Kareem Ahmed £220 £11,440 17 AM RLC, F C England
Louis Enahoro-Marcus £220 £11,440 17 D C Nigeria
Emmanuel Airoboma £220 £11,440 17 D/M R England
Harry Evers £220 £11,440 17 D/WB/M L England
Clae Ewing £220 £11,440 17 D/WB/M L England
Nathan Morana £55 £2,860 18 GK England
